The Central Reservation System (CRS) in STAAH MAX V2 allows properties to encourage direct reservations within the extranet.

  • CRS allows you to manage room-level data and make direct bookings.

  • When a booking is created, availability is reduced based on the number of units booked.

  • You can select packages, cancellation policies, and enter guest details, including contact information.

  • Payment options are based on the package setup.

  • If card collection is enabled, a secure link is emailed to the guest.

  • Bookings remain Pending until card details are received.

  • If no payment is received before expiry, the booking is cancelled and availability is restored.

Steps to make a new reservation via the CRS

  1. Go to the MAX extranet and click the Bookings tab.

  2. Click the New Booking Tab.

  3. Select the Check-in and Check-out dates using the calendar.

  4. Choose the Room Type and the Package from the dropdown list.

  5. Click the Proceed button to go ahead with the booking.


  6. In the booking form:

    • Enter the Guest Name and Number of Guests.

    • Provide Contact Details, including phone number and email address.

  7. Choose the Payment Option based on the selected package.

  8. If the package requires card collection:

    • An email will be sent to the guest to enter their card details.

    • The booking status will remain Pending until card details are submitted.

    • If card details are not received before the expiry time, the booking will be cancelled and availability will be restored.
